What dirt makes the best mud?

All soils contain sand, clay and some organic matter. The best soils for mud bricks would be those classed as ‘clays’, ‘clay loams’, ‘silty clay loams’, or ‘silty clays’. A ‘sandy clay loam’ would require additional clay or organic matter added (e.g. straw) to make an effective brick mixture.

Why You Should Never wrestle with a pig?

In 1884 a temperance advocate Will J. McConnell was quoted in “The Warren Mail” of Warren, Pennsylvania: You know, if you wrestle with a hog you will become dirty, no matter whether you or the hog should gain the fall.
